    Paris Memorandum
    Alliance of Parliamentary Groups “For a Democratic Belarus”

    We, the representatives of parliamentary groups “For a Democratic Belarus” of national parliaments and international parliamentary organizations, at the 3rd meeting of the Alliance of Parliamentary Groups “For a Democratic Belarus” in Paris, reaffirm our common goal – the restoration of democracy in Belarus through free and fair elections, and the promotion of Belarus’s European integration as a guarantee of its independence. 

    In doing so:

    • Considering Belarus as an integral part of the European historical and cultural space;
    • Reaffirming the non-recognition of the results of rigged anti-democratic elections conducted by the regime of Aliaksandr Lukashenka;
    • Distinguishing the illegitimate regime – which has become an accomplice in Russia’s war of aggression against Ukraine – from the people of Belarus;
    • Supporting the activities of the democratic forces of Belarus, who de facto represent the Belarusian people and their will to live in a democratic, independent state: Sviatlana Tsikhanouskaya, National Leader of Belarus; the United Transitional Cabinet; the Coordination Council; democratic political parties; civil society organizations and initiatives; human rights defenders; independent media;
    • Relying on the provisions of the Letter of Intent on Cooperation between the European Parliament and the Belarusian Democratic Forces, signed on May 3, 2024;
    • Welcoming the representation and work of the Democratic Forces in the Parliamentary Assembly of the Council of Europe, in accordance with Assembly Resolution No. 2530 “On the Democratic Future of Belarus” of January 25, 2024;
    • Regarding the Luxembourg Solutions adopted on June 6-7, 2024 as a mechanism for the systemic resolution of challenges faced by hundreds of thousands of Belarusians in exile;
    • Noting that the threats to regional security caused by the policies of the Lukashenka regime will remain until the socio-political crisis in Belarus is resolved;

    We approve the following points of the Paris Memorandum as a plan of joint action for solidarity and positive change in Belarus, namely:

    • We recommend that national parliaments prepare and sign Memoranda of Cooperation between Parliaments and the Belarusian Democratic Forces;
    • We propose to initiate the establishment of parliamentary cooperation groups with the Belarusian Democratic Forces in the NATO Parliamentary Assembly, OSCE Parliamentary Assembly, as well as in the national parliaments of democratic countries where they have not yet been created;
    • We call on all democratic forces and political parties of Belarus to actively participate in the elections to the Coordination Council in May 2026, to jointly ensure that it becomes a representative and influential body of the pro-democratic transition in Belarus;
    • We encourage national parliaments to establish and strengthen relations with the Coordination Council and sister political parties, thereby enhancing the international representation and legitimacy of Belarusian democratic forces;
    • We seek to end the participation of the Lukashenka regime in Russia’s war against Ukraine, to hold it accountable for war crimes and for hybrid warfare against neighboring states;
    • We recommend groups “For a Democratic Belarus” to promote the implementation of the Luxembourg Solutions into national legislation, including creating better opportunities for the mobility of Belarusians: obtaining visas, crossing borders, ensuring the legal status of Belarusians in EU countries, preserving cultural and linguistic identity;
    • We demand the immediate stop of repressions and the urgent unconditional release of all Belarusian political prisoners, without their forced deportation from Belarus;
    • We welcome the initiatives voiced at the Paris Meeting, including, the holding of a Congress of symbolic godparents of Belarusian political prisoners.
